Docker antivirus. The customer wants a virus scan for the image. com/pulse/virus-malware-scanning-service-docker-dietrich-rordorf. - mko-x/docker-clamav Oct 31, 2022 · Anchore is a container scanner that integrates with Kubernetes, Docker and OpenShift to automate security scanning. Image signing is a critical security measure that involves digitally signing Docker images to ensure they haven’t been tampered with before deployment. This container doesn't do much on it's own unless you use an additional service or communicator to talk to it! You can scan files if you'd like by binding a volume inside the container but that is not the intent of this image. Nov 7, 2019 · One of the SOC 2 controls is apparently around ensuring antivirus/anti-spam/anti-malware is running on production servers. com/r/rordi/docker-antivirus/ For a client’s web platform we needed a solution to run virus and Antivirus software and Docker Estimated reading time: 1 minute When antivirus software scans files used by Docker, these files may be locked in a way that causes Docker commands to hang. Our Windows devices just run Windows Defender, but I was curious about what was possible in the Docker form factor. But how can I scan for virus inside an image? Can I install an antivirus software on my ma Docker Anti-virus Exclusions - remember Kubernetes is using ContainerD; Kubernetes ClamAV; Sysdig Falco; Carbon Black; Equally, masters and nodes should be leveraging SELinux as a Mandatory Access Control security mechanism and generally have the relevant CIS or STIG benchmarks applied to them. 880K pulls from Docker Hub - Docker antivirus & malware scanning (antivirus as a microservice / antivirus as a container) 🐳 Aug 7, 2024 · Identify and remediate security vulnerabilities in your Docker configuration. ClamAV can be run using Docker. From Defender for Cloud's menu, open the Recommendations page. docker/ on Mac) to the antivirus's exclusion list. com. Antivirus software and Docker Estimated reading time: 1 minute When antivirus software scans files used by Docker, these files may be locked in a way that causes Docker commands to hang. 1 (the latter being prone to cross-site request forgery attacks if you happen to run Docker directly on your local machine, outside of a VM). We frequently update, scan, and patch these images to galvanize security. The recommendation page shows the affected resources (Docker hosts). com Feb 4, 2020 · I need to implement anti-virus on-access scanning solution for files inside docker containers using open-source software. I'm not sure if it's a good practice to run AV on the host OS? docker-antivirus help [COMMAND] # Describe available commands or one specific command docker-antivirus scan -i, --image=IMAGE # Scan a docker image docker-antivirus cleanup # Cleanup all folders If for some reason the temporary directories are not correctly deleted, you can add this command to your cron file Oct 9, 2024 · In this article. If new or unfamiliar with Docker, containers or cgroups see docker. Image Signing. Jan 30, 2017 · The image can be pulled from the Docker Hub: https://hub. To supplement the need to use an antivirus system, Google Cloud, for example, provides a container-optimized OS that is hardened with efficient security measures for hosting Docker containers. 2, and now uses a Unix socket instead of a TCP socket bound on 127. Many other Docker applications use the underlying API and CLI. linkedin. In other words now ClamAV can be run within a Docker container. ClamAV can be run within a Docker container. Follow this guide to integrate ClamAV into your Docker environment using Docker Compose for a robust and secure development workflow. Thanks in advance. 6 days ago · The benefits of a Docker deployment are real, but so is the concern about the significant attack surface of the Docker host's operating system (OS) itself. Jul 14, 2021 · I build a docker image for my customer with my application. Oct 13, 2023 · Description Docker Desktop installer will not install while McAfee AV is running. Aug 9, 2023 · Docker Engine provides this with docker sbom and Docker BuildKit provides it in versions newer than 0. Attempt to upgrade Docker Desktop to latest version. The daemon creates and manages Docker objects, such as images, containers, networks, and volumes. You can read an introduction here: https://www. 11. ClamAV 0. I've been googling to see if there are any recommendation/best practices for this in the container world. Jan 6, 2016 · Currently I'm building some base images to use as docker hosts and I'm unsure where is the best place to run the antivirus. Filter to the recommendation Vulnerabilities in container security configurations should be remediated and select the recommendation. 0. 13. Jul 13, 2023 · Docker Bench. One way to reduce these problems is to add the Docker data directory ( /var/lib/docker on Linux, %ProgramData%\docker on Windows Server, or $HOME/Library/Containers/com. . Is it best to run on just the host or would it be best to base our new containers off a docker image that has antivirus baked into it? I can see pros and cons for both hence the question. Every essential operating system, programming language, middleware, and database is represented. You need to run the below command to run docker bench security. If you are new or unfamiliar with Docker containers, you can check our Introductory Guide to Docker Containers for Beginners. Clamav On-Access works fine but have some requirements and limitations: require CAP_SYS_ADMIN capability for working inside a container Dockerfile to build an Clam Antivirus to scan files or mail messages. Jun 11, 2017 · rordi/docker-antivirus is a virus and malware scanner as a Docker microservice. Sep 7, 2021 · ClamAV in Docker. For this reason, the REST API endpoint (used by the Docker CLI to communicate with the Docker daemon) changed in Docker 0. To circumvent these problems, you can add the Docker data directory to the software’s exclusion list, which is by default /var/lib/docker on Linux systems Jun 24, 2023 · In this technical blog, we will walk through the process of deploying CLAMAV, the open-source antivirus, and integrating it with a REST API using Docker and Node. Microsoft Defender for Containers is a cloud-native solution to improve, monitor, and maintain the security of your containerized assets (Kubernetes clusters, Kubernetes nodes, Kubernetes workloads, container registries, container images and more), and their applications, across multicloud and on-premises environments. js. See full list on github. Other considerations with SBOM attestations include attestation provider trust and protection from man-in-the-middle attacks, such as replacing libraries in the image. 5. To run docker bench security, you need to have Docker 1. It locks the Kubernetes file system such that critical system files are safe from attacks by threat actors. Basically, an antivirus and malware Docker container that runs in Docker for your local network devices and acts like a "DNS" like the way Adguard does when you route your device through it. Mar 10, 2024 · Learn how to enhance your Docker security by adding ClamAV antivirus for comprehensive file analysis and malware detection. Multi-arch dockerized open source antivirus for use with file sharing containers, REST API or TCP. Reproduce Have McAfee AV installed. Docker’s external partners supply Docker Verified Publisher images. docker. 104 introduces a long awaited new feature – an official Docker image. When antivirus software scans files used by Docker, these files may be locked in a way that causes Docker commands to hang. Docker Bench Security is a script with multiple automated tests to check for the best practices for deploying containers on production. Its key features include the following: integration with various CI/CD tools, such as Jenkins and GitLab CI/CD; vulnerability analysis and management capabilities; and When antivirus and antimalware software products scan files in use by MCR, these files can lock in a way that causes Docker commands to hang or causes orphaned snapshots to leak disk space. Like any well-designed software deployment, OS hardening and the use of best practices for your deployment, such as the Center for Internet Security (CIS) Docker Benchmark , provide a solid May 1, 2020 · 2) 「Docker向け」のアンチウィルスソフトを利用 Dockerコンテナに特化したタイプのアンチウィルスソフトもある。このタイプは、Sidecarコンテナのように、主となるコンテナに付属する形のコンテナとして立ち上げて動作させるらしい。 A command line interface (CLI) client docker. The CLI uses Docker APIs to control or interact with the Docker daemon through scripting or direct CLI commands. This provides isolation from other processes by running it in a containerized environment. ClamAV® is an open source antivirus engine for detecting trojans, viruses, malware & other malicious threats. Jun 3, 2022 · Docker’s internal teams curate Docker Official Images. ClamAV image tags on Docker Hub follow this naming Oct 18, 2023 · Docker scout summary example 2. 0 or later.
wbygobuv xdqywd dhln jzg mawx cwbkieh qoeyv gclk ugxuhvn emzwm